The system design interview is often the most intimidating part of the technical hiring process for software engineers. Unlike coding rounds, which have clear inputs, outputs, and optimal algorithms, system design questions are deliberately open-ended. There is no single "correct" answer. Instead, interviewers want to evaluate your ability to handle ambiguity, weigh technical trade-offs, and build scalable, reliable architectures.
